Market Size and Trends
The Heart Blocks Treatment Devices market is estimated to be valued at USD 3.4 billion in 2024 and is expected to reach USD 6.2 billion by 2032, grow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.5% from 2024 to 2032. This growth is driven by increasing prevalence of cardiovascular diseases, advancements in medical technology, and rising awareness about early diagnosis and treatment of heart blocks, fueling demand across hospitals and specialty clinics worldwide.
Current market trends indicate a significant shift towards minimally invasive and smart pacemaker devices, integrating AI and remote monitoring technologies to improve patient outcomes and reduce hospital visits. Additionally, growing investments in research and development, coupled with rising geriatric population and regulatory approvals for innovative heart block treatment devices, are further propelling market expansion. The emphasis on personalized therapy and enhanced device connectivity is also shaping the future landscape of this market.
Segmental Analysis:
By Device Type: Dominance of Implantable Pacemakers Driven by Technological Advancements and Clinical Necessity
In terms of By Device Type, Implantable Pacemakers contribute the highest share of the Heart Blocks Treatment Devices market owing to their critical role in managing bradyarrhythmias and severe conduction abnormalities. These devices have become the cornerstone for treating patients with symptomatic heart blocks by ensuring a reliable and consistent heart rhythm, significantly improving patient survival and quality of life. The increasing prevalence of cardiovascular diseases and age-related conduction disorders has escalated the demand for pacemakers. Furthermore, innovations in pacemaker technology, such as miniaturization, longer battery life, and enhanced programmability, have enhanced device performance, patient comfort, and procedural safety, which further propels market expansion.
Cardiac Resynchronization Therapy (CRT) Devices, while essential for patients with heart failure combined with conduction delays, occupy a smaller share compared to pacemakers due to their more specialized indication. Implantable Loop Recorders are pivotal for prolonged arrhythmia monitoring but serve a narrower diagnostic function rather than therapeutic. External Pacemakers, although useful in emergency or short-term scenarios, have limited application scope relative to implantables due to patient lifestyle restrictions. Overall, the dominance of implantable pacemakers is reaffirmed by their established clinical efficacy, ongoing innovation, and expanding patient base requiring long-term cardiac rhythm management.
By Application: Complete Heart Block as the Primary Driver Fueled by High Clinical Burden and Lifesaving Intervention Needs
In terms of By Application, Complete Heart Block represents the largest segment of the Heart Blocks Treatment Devices market, reflecting the severity and urgency often associated with this condition. Complete Heart Block, or third-degree AV block, interrupts electrical conduction between the atria and ventricles, which can result in profound bradycardia, syncope, or sudden cardiac arrest if left untreated. The life-threatening nature of this condition necessitates immediate and effective intervention, typically with permanent pacemaker implantation, reinforcing the high demand for treatment devices targeting this application.
The growing elderly population, coupled with increasing incidence of ischemic heart diseases and degenerative conduction system diseases, significantly contributes to the rising prevalence of Complete Heart Block. Advances in diagnostic technologies have also improved the early detection rates of this condition, enabling timely therapeutic intervention. Other conduction disorders and subtypes such as Mobitz Type I and II, although important, generally present with less severe symptoms or can sometimes be managed conservatively, creating a comparatively lower demand for permanent pacing solutions. Thus, the high clinical severity and mortality risk linked to Complete Heart Block primarily drive device adoption and market growth within this application segment.
By End-User: Hospitals Lead Due to Comprehensive Infrastructure and Advanced Cardiac Care Services
In terms of By End-User, hospitals dominate the Heart Blocks Treatment Devices market segment, attributable primarily to their comprehensive clinical infrastructure and multidisciplinary care capabilities. Hospitals are equipped with advanced electrophysiology labs and cardiac catheterization facilities, enabling the implantation and follow-up of complex cardiac devices including pacemakers and CRT units. The availability of specialized cardiologists, cardiac surgeons, and rehabilitation teams within hospitals ensures high-quality diagnosis, device implantation, and post-operative care, positioning them as the preferred setting for managing heart block and related conduction disorders.
Moreover, hospitals manage a wide spectrum of patients ranging from emergency cases, such as sudden heart block episodes, to elective device implantations, thereby sustaining high procedural volumes. Ambulatory surgical centers and cardiology clinics, while growing, are often limited by resource constraints and are usually focused on less complex cases. Home healthcare, though increasingly important for device monitoring and patient comfort, does not typically involve device implantation procedures, keeping it secondary in the treatment device usage hierarchy. The comprehensive service offerings and ability to manage critical and complex cases solidify hospitals' leading role in this segment.
Regional Insights:
Dominating Region: North America
In North America, the dominance in the Heart Blocks Treatment Devices market is primarily driven by a well-established healthcare infrastructure, high prevalence of cardiovascular diseases, and substantial investments in advanced medical technologies. The region benefits from supportive government policies, including favorable reimbursement frameworks and funding for cardiovascular research. The U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) also plays a critical role in facilitating the approval and commercialization of innovative heart block treatment devices. Moreover, North America hosts a strong industry presence with leading medical device manufacturers such as Medtronic, Abbott Laboratories, and Boston Scientific, which continuously invest in R&D and clinical trials to improve device efficacy and patient outcomes. The comprehensive healthcare ecosystem, including specialized cardiac care centers and skilled medical professionals, further cements North America's dominant position.
Fastest-Growing Region: Asia Pacific
Meanwhile, the Asia Pacific exhibits the fastest growth in the Heart Blocks Treatment Devices market, fueled by increasing awareness of cardiovascular health, expanding healthcare infrastructure, and rising disposable incomes. Government initiatives aimed at enhancing healthcare access and affordability, particularly in countries like China and India, have created favorable conditions for market expansion. The region's growing elderly population and urbanization also contribute to rising demand. Furthermore, trade liberalization coupled with strategic partnerships between local and global medical device companies has accelerated technology transfer and market penetration. Prominent companies such as Siemens Healthineers, Philips Healthcare, and local players like Microport Scientific Corporation are actively expanding their footprint in Asia Pacific by tailoring products to meet regional clinical needs and price sensitivities.
Heart Blocks Treatment Devices Market Outlook for Key Countries
United States
The United States market in heart block treatment devices is characterized by advanced healthcare infrastructure and rapid adoption of cutting-edge technologies. Major companies like Medtronic and Boston Scientific have a strong presence here, driving innovation through continuous product development and clinical validation. The U.S. benefits from a dynamic environment of regulatory support, clinical research, and high healthcare expenditure, resulting in widespread use of pacemakers, implantable cardioverter-defibrillators (ICDs), and other device solutions. Patient awareness and proactive diagnosis initiatives also contribute to steady demand.
Germany
Germany's heart block treatment devices market benefits from its robust healthcare system and reimbursement frameworks that support early and comprehensive treatment of cardiac conditions. The country is home to several key medical device manufacturers such as B. Braun Melsungen AG and Biotronik, a leader in cardiac rhythm management devices. Germany's strong emphasis on technological innovation and quality standards supports the development and adoption of sophisticated treatment devices. Moreover, the presence of specialized cardiac clinics and academic institutions fosters collaborative research efforts.
China
China represents a rapidly expanding market, propelled by increasing incidence of cardiovascular diseases amid demographic shifts. Government programs focusing on health infrastructure improvements and rural healthcare expansion are critical growth drivers. Local manufacturers like Microport Scientific have emerged as influential players, leveraging cost-effective solutions and local market knowledge. Additionally, multinational corporations such as Philips and Abbott are investing heavily in distribution networks and local partnerships to enhance market penetration. Policy support for innovation and regulatory reforms aimed at faster device approvals are also encouraging market expansion.
Japan
Japan continues to lead in terms of technology adoption and clinical expertise in heart block treatment devices, supported by one of the world's most comprehensive healthcare coverage systems. Companies such as Terumo Corporation and Nihon Kohden are pivotal in driving advancements tailored to the aging population with high cardiac health needs. The government's emphasis on preventive healthcare and chronic disease management, alongside an established medical device regulatory framework, facilitates timely access to sophisticated treatment options, contributing to sustained market demand.
Brazil
Brazil's market is gradually expanding as increased healthcare spending and government initiatives target improved cardiac care access. Import reliance on advanced heart block devices is complemented by rising local manufacturing efforts. Global players like Abbott and Medtronic have strengthened their presence through partnerships and localized service offerings. Additionally, enhancements in healthcare infrastructure, particularly in urban centers, and growing patient awareness support the adoption of heart rhythm management devices despite economic challenges, underscoring Brazil's potential as a key Latin American market.
